By June 2004, I was ready for something new. I was sick of my living situation, tired of my job and office politics, and tired of living in a city where I felt like I could run into Levi at any moment. I needed a change—a big one.
Coincidentally, it was time again for Madonnarama, and this year’s event was scheduled the week before Madonna brought the “Re-Invention Tour” to DC. Once again, I burned the dance floor entirely up at the club. Two guys approached me and asked if I used to dance at the Power Company in Durham, NC. I said yes, smiled, and kept dancing.
I truly loved dancing, and dancing to Madonna’s music was like taking a trip back in time. That night, I left the club at 5:30 a.m. Even at forty-two, I still loved dancing, and my connection with Madonna’s music was vibrant.
After Madonnarama, I prepared for the “Re-Invention Tour.” If you remember at the beginning of this story (see Lucky Star) I wrote about having the opportunity to name my niece, Abigail. Well, she was now 20 years old. She and my other niece, Lydda, drove up from North Carolina to attend Madonna’s show with me. We saw the “Re-Invention Tour” on June 13 and 14. We had a great time together. It was indeed a family affair.
I saw this show five times from June 13 to July 15, 2004. I saw it twice in Washington, DC (with Abigail and Lydda), once in New York City (with Zuriel), once again in Philadelphia (Section 1, Row 2, Seat 13), and one last time in Chicago.
I didn’t plan to see the show five times, but I purchased some backup tickets in case Madonna canceled one of her other shows. Hands down, my favorite song and performance in this particular show was “Nobody Knows Me.“

I finally left Washington, DC, on Labor Day weekend of 2004. I had lived in the city for nine years, three too long. Even though I had some incredible experiences in DC, by the time I finally left, I couldn’t help but feel I had over-extended my stay. I was ready to move on to something different, but I had one more thing to take care of, and that’s when I decided to return to North Carolina to spend some time with my family.
Once I was back in North Carolina, I found myself in the same place where it all began twenty years ago. My life had come full circle. Looking back, I was amazed at all that life had revealed and all that I had experienced and survived. It felt strange to be back in North Carolina, and it wasn’t the same without my mother. I missed her horribly, and North Carolina felt foreign to me without her.
Because I had lost so many friends to AIDS and experienced the deaths of both of my parents, life at this point took on more spiritual meaning. I began to see everything very differently. I compared my religious beliefs as a child to my spiritual beliefs as an adult and concluded that they had nothing in common. I continued to believe in Jesus Christ, but I no longer worshiped him the way I did when I was a child. Even though I was not religious, I realized the importance of love. That convinced me it was time to return to North Carolina. I needed to experience that with my family.
I spent much time with my family in September and October of 2004. I learned to enjoy my family, and for those six weeks, I grew to love them again. No one in my family apologized for how they treated me in the past, but I put that aside. I didn’t need their apology or their acceptance. I had nothing but love for them and no expectations beyond that. I began to see the power behind the concept of love.
I thought back to my agreement with God at the beginning of this story. My pact was that I would not live based on other people’s beliefs. Since I spent most of my younger years in Bible school and attending church regularly, I understood how others interpreted Christ and the meaning of his life. I wanted to experience my life and develop my beliefs based on the experiences God placed before me. It had been a difficult journey, but I had learned much.
